--- Begin Message ---Package: debian-installer Version: 20050317 Severity: important Hi, It seems that the debian-installer package is getting build with a 2.6.10 kernel on amd64. Could you please change the KERNELVERSION to 2.6.8-10-amd64-generic in config/amd64.cfg? Note that the 2.6.10 kernel was only in svn for a short time and that seems to have made it in the packaged version. Kurt
